How to trade stocks with an online broker?

Trading stocks with an online broker has become increasingly popular due to its convenience and accessibility. Here are the steps to successfully trade stocks with an online broker:

1. **Choose a reputable online broker**: Before you can start trading stocks online, you’ll need to choose a reputable online broker. Do your research to find one that fits your needs and provides the services you require.

2. **Open a brokerage account**: Once you’ve selected a broker, you’ll need to open a brokerage account. This process typically involves filling out an online application and providing identification and financial information.

3. **Deposit funds**: After your account is set up, you’ll need to deposit funds into it in order to start trading stocks. Most online brokers offer a variety of funding options, such as bank transfers, wire transfers, and electronic transfers.

4. **Research and choose the stocks you want to trade**: Before placing any trades, it’s essential to do your research and choose the stocks you want to trade. Look for companies with strong fundamentals and potential for growth.

5. **Place a buy order**: Once you’ve chosen the stocks you want to trade, place a buy order through your online broker’s trading platform. You’ll need to specify the number of shares you want to purchase and the price at which you’re willing to buy them.

6. **Monitor your investments**: After you’ve placed your buy order, it’s essential to monitor your investments regularly. Keep track of how your stocks are performing and be prepared to make adjustments as needed.

7. **Place a sell order**: When you’re ready to sell your stocks, place a sell order through your online broker’s trading platform. You’ll need to specify the number of shares you want to sell and the price at which you’re willing to sell them.

8. **Review your trading activity**: Periodically review your trading activity to assess your performance and make any necessary adjustments to your investment strategy.

9. **Stay informed**: Stay informed about market trends, economic news, and company developments that may impact the stocks you’re trading. This will help you make more informed decisions about when to buy or sell.

10. **Set realistic goals**: Set realistic goals for your trading activities, such as target returns or investment timelines. Having clear goals can help you stay focused and disciplined in your trading.

11. **Practice risk management**: It’s important to practice risk management when trading stocks online. This may involve setting stop-loss orders, diversifying your portfolio, and avoiding emotional trading decisions.

12. **Seek advice from professionals**: If you’re new to trading stocks online, consider seeking advice from professional financial advisors or experienced traders. They can provide valuable insights and guidance to help you succeed in the stock market.

With these steps and tips in mind, you can start trading stocks with an online broker confidently and efficiently. Remember to stay patient and disciplined in your trading approach, and continuously seek to improve your skills and knowledge about the stock market.
